Java courses can help you learn object-oriented programming, data structures, exception handling, and multithreading concepts. You can build skills in writing efficient algorithms, debugging code, and developing user interfaces. Many courses introduce tools like Eclipse and IntelliJ IDEA, which are commonly used for coding and testing Java applications, along with frameworks such as Spring and Hibernate that facilitate web development and database management.
